"Asaram Bapu's Plea Denied by Rajasthan High Court to Block Release of Manoj Bajpayee's 'Sirf Ek Banda Kaafi Hai'"
In a recent development, the Rajasthan High Court has rejected the plea filed by self-proclaimed godman Asaram Bapu and Om Prakash Lakhani to halt the release of the film 'Sirf Ek Banda Kaafi Hai', starring Manoj Bajpayee. Asaram Bapu, who is currently serving a jail sentence, alleged that the movie portrayed his life without his consent and portrayed him in a negative light. However, the court dismissed the application, stating that the petitioners failed to establish a prima facie case and that the film's trailer had no connection to Asaram Bapu. The court also emphasized that seeking compensation for damages and defamation would be an appropriate course of action if any violation of reputation and dignity occurred. The case will be heard again in the second week of July, with the Central government requested to provide a response on issues related to certification, breach of privacy, and the role of a lawyer in an ongoing case.
